Output 81ccb42f33075951aa22c7ed92b972cf3739931c8e0ec0e0aa08532506293097:12

value
4846318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0ccf9c06585343045c495deb99429ad30cf4c20 OP_EQUALVERIFY OP_CHECKSIG
address
1L336rZfQ7Av847cV3SHHvhArczWWdwWhy
transaction
81ccb42f33075951aa22c7ed92b972cf3739931c8e0ec0e0aa08532506293097
spent
true